用于 express 的 reactjs 的服务器端渲染?

Server side rendering of reactjs for express?

在快速后端上预渲染反应组件的最佳视图引擎/方法是什么?我在寻找最合适的方法时不知所措,关于资源我能找到的是一堆文章教程,但他们都以不同的方式做到这一点,所以我想知道是否有推荐的约定。

本质上我只想展示一个带有一堆预设道具的组件。没有导航或任何东西,仅适用于 1 个端点。 IE。你去 /component 它 returns <Component prop1={1}/>

如果您只想渲染单个组件,然后在响应中发送它,只需使用 renderToStringrenderToStaticMarkup 方法。

参见:ReactDOMServer